AN ORDINANCE ESTABLISHING THE GOAL OF THE
MIAMI CITY COMMISSION OF MAINTAINING THE
SEPTEMBER 30, 1989 FUND BALANCE OF THE
GENERAL FUND IN AN AMOUNT WHICH COULD NOT BE
LESS THAN $6,000,000 BUT COULD BE MORE
DEPENDING ON THE FINAL ACCOUNTING STATEMENfi
FOR FISCAL YEAR ENDING SEPTEMBER 30, 1989 AND
REQUIRING THAT A SEPARATE ACCOUNT BE
ESTABLISHED IN WHICH SAID FUND BALANCE I5 TO
BE DEPOSITED ALONG WITH ANY INTEREST EARNED
BY THE FUNDS IN THE ACCOUNT; FURTHER
INCREASING FUTURE YEAR ENDING FUND BALANCES
IN THE ACCOUNT BY A MINIMUM OF $1,000,000 PER
FISCAL YEAR FOR THE NEXT FOUR YEARS, WITH THE
MINIMUM BALANCE IN THE ACCOUNT INCREASING TO
A MINIMUM OF $10,000,000 BY THE END OF SUCH
TERM; FURTHER INSTRUCTING THE CITY MANAGER TO
• TAKE THE NECESSARY ACTIONS TO ACHIEVE SAID
GOAL; FURTHER PROVIDING THAT THE SAID MONIES
IN SAID ACCOUNT SHALL NOT BE THE SUBJECT OF
APPROPRIATIONS UNLESS THERE IS A FAVORABLE
VOTE OF 4/STHS OF THE CITY COMMISSION;
CONTAINING A REPEALER PROVISION AND A
SEVERABILITY CLAUSE.
